func Example_auth() {
// Initialize an authorized context with Google Developers Console
// JSON key. Read the google package examples to learn more about
// different authorization flows you can use.
// http://godoc.org/golang.org/x/oauth2/google
jsonKey, err := ioutil.ReadFile("/path/to/json/keyfile.json")
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
conf, err := google.JWTConfigFromJSON(
jsonKey,
storage.ScopeFullControl,
)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
ctx := context.Background()
client, err := storage.NewClient(ctx, cloud.WithTokenSource(conf.TokenSource(ctx)))
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
// Use the client (see other examples)
doSomething(client)
// After using the client, free any resources (e.g. network connections).
client.Close()
}
func ExampleListObjects() {
ctx := context.Background()
var client *storage.Client // See Example (Auth)
var query *storage.Query
for {
// If you are using this package on App Engine Managed VMs runtime,
// you can init a bucket client with your app's default bucket name.
// See http://godoc.org/google.golang.org/appengine/file#DefaultBucketName.
objects, err := client.Bucket("bucketname").List(ctx, query)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
for _, obj := range objects.Results {
log.Printf("object name: %s, size: %v", obj.Name, obj.Size)
}
// If there are more results, objects.Next will be non-nil.
if objects.Next == nil {
break
}
query = objects.Next
}
log.Println("paginated through all object items in the bucket you specified.")
}
func ExampleNewReader() {
ctx := context.Background()
var client *storage.Client // See Example (Auth)
rc, err := client.Bucket("bucketname").Object("filename1").NewReader(ctx)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
slurp, err := ioutil.ReadAll(rc)
rc.Close()
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
log.Println("file contents:", slurp)
}
func ExampleNewWriter() {
ctx := context.Background()
var client *storage.Client // See Example (Auth)
wc := client.Bucket("bucketname").Object("filename1").NewWriter(ctx)
wc.ContentType = "text/plain"
wc.ACL = []storage.ACLRule{{storage.AllUsers, storage.RoleReader}}
if _, err := wc.Write([]byte("hello world")); err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
if err := wc.Close(); err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
log.Println("updated object:", wc.Attrs())
}
func ExampleObjectHandle_CopyTo() {
ctx := context.Background()
var client *storage.Client // See Example (Auth)
src := client.Bucket("bucketname").Object("file1")
dst := client.Bucket("another-bucketname").Object("file2")
o, err := src.CopyTo(ctx, dst, nil)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
log.Println("copied file:", o)
}
func ExampleDeleteObject() {
ctx := context.Background()
var client *storage.Client // See Example (Auth)
// To delete multiple objects in a bucket, first List then Delete them.
// If you are using this package on App Engine Managed VMs runtime,
// you can init a bucket client with your app's default bucket name.
// See http://godoc.org/google.golang.org/appengine/file#DefaultBucketName.
bucket := client.Bucket("bucketname")
var query *storage.Query // Set up query as desired.
for {
objects, err := bucket.List(ctx, query)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
for _, obj := range objects.Results {
log.Printf("deleting object name: %q, size: %v", obj.Name, obj.Size)
if err := bucket.Object(obj.Name).Delete(ctx); err != nil {
log.Fatalf("unable to delete %q: %v", obj.Name, err)
}
}
// If there are more results, objects.Next will be non-nil.
if objects.Next == nil {
break
}
query = objects.Next
}
log.Println("deleted all object items in the bucket specified.")
}
